关于项目中用到的webview时遇到的软键盘问题
最近项目中用到了在dialogfragment上加载一个webview,刚开始时点击webview中的输入框 弹出键盘后 在隐藏键盘之前被键盘覆盖的地方变成透明的了,折腾了好久没找到原,
还以为webview是那个属性,忘记设置,跟着生命周期走了一边,还真发现问题了
原来我用dialogfragment 时在onresume里获得了屏幕的宽高设置的dialogfragment 为全屏,弹出键盘再隐藏重走了一边 所以加载慢
现在我直接定义了dialogfragment的属性
<style name="pd_sdk_dialog_center_fragment">
<item name="android:windowFullscreen">true</item>
<item name="android:windowNoTitle">true</item>
</style>